Web25 Feb 2011 · Strain YIT 12065 (T) was saccharolytic and negative for catalase, oxidase and urease, hydrolysis of aesculin and gelatin, nitrate reduction and indole production. The … WebThey clustered with strain YIT 12065(T) in a distinct and deep evolutionary lineage of descent in the order Clostridiales. The distinct phylogenetic position supports the proposal of Christensenella gen. nov., with the type species Christensenella minuta sp. nov. (type strain YIT 12065(T) =DSM 22607(T) =JCM 16072(T)). elevate scaffolding chelmsford https://scrsav.com

Research shows that more than any other microbe, its presence in our intestinal flora is strongly determined by our genes, and it also influences our weight – Christensenella is more … elevate salon institute westminster coWeb17 Mar 2024 · An obese-associated microbiome was amended with Christensenella minuta, a cultured member of the Christensenellaceae, and transplanted to germ-free mice. C. minuta amendment reduced weight gain and altered the microbiome of recipient mice.
